Blizzard often grants players a grace period of a couple of days after a sub runs out to play the game while a possible payment is processing. Don’t know the exact criteria they use to grant the grace period, but it seems to happen frequently.
The forums, however, run their own clock and do not have a grace period.
So, you may have access to the game but not to the forums due to the game grace period.
Conversely, when a sub is paid, the forums can lag a day or two behind resetting permissions to allow full access again. This is the situation where logging in and out a couple of times or resetting your account password can force a permission reset.
